O WSSV induz rapidamente manchas brancas no exoesqueleto, ap\u00eandices e dentro da epiderme do camar\u00e3o e pode causar at\u00e9 100% de mortalidade nos camar\u00f5es entre 3 e 10 dias ap\u00f3s a infec\u00e7\u00e3o. Os camar\u00f5es dependem da resposta imune inata para resistir \u00e0 infec\u00e7\u00e3o por v\u00edrus, devido \u00e0 falta de imunidade adaptativa, o que torna o uso de vacinas incapaz de combater o WSSV.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/section>\n\t\t\t\t<section class=\"elementor-section elementor-top-section elementor-element elementor-element-aeac7d8 elementor-section-boxed elementor-section-height-default elementor-section-height-default exad-glass-effect-no exad-sticky-section-no\" data-id=\"aeac7d8\" data-element_type=\"section\">\n\t\t\t\t\t\t<div class=\"elementor-container elementor-column-gap-default\">\n\t\t\t\t\t<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-ebe245d exad-glass-effect-no exad-sticky-section-no\" data-id=\"ebe245d\" data-element_type=\"column\">\n\t\t\t<div class=\"elementor-widget-wrap elementor-element-populated\">\n\t\t\t\t\t\t<div class=\"elementor-element elementor-element-c415670 exad-sticky-section-no exad-glass-effect-no elementor-widget elementor-widget-text-editor\" data-id=\"c415670\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>a tentativa de solucionar este problema na carcinicultura, alguns pesquisadores testaram outras op\u00e7\u00f5es de preven\u00e7\u00e3o ou tratamento contra a infec\u00e7\u00e3o por WSSV, como o uso de produtos naturais de plantas, incluindo produtos fitoter\u00e1picos e extratos de plantas medicinais (Huang et al. 2019, Palanikumar et al. 2018, Citarasu et al. 2006). Os produtos naturais testados cont\u00eam alguns ingredientes bioativos especializados ou secund\u00e1rios, como alcal\u00f3ides, flavon\u00f3ides, glicos\u00eddeos, polifen\u00f3is e saponinas, para aplica\u00e7\u00e3o em doen\u00e7as virais na aquicultura. Mais recentemente, um composto amplamente encontrado em plantas, chamado de C3007 (2-amino-4-(4-nitrophenyl)-5-oxo- 4H, 5H-pyrano[3,2-c]chromene-3-carbonitrile) tem mostrado resultados empolgantes para a carcinicultura.<\/p><p>O C3007 \u00e9 um composto derivado de cumarinas, que s\u00e3o uma classe de produtos naturais de pequenas mol\u00e9culas isoladas de plantas, bact\u00e9rias, fungos e \u00f3leos essenciais. Por ser um composto est\u00e1vel, sol\u00favel e de baixo peso molecular, sem efeitos colaterais adversos, se tornou um bom candidato para inibir a replica\u00e7\u00e3o do WSSV. Recentemente, Liu et al. (2021) analisaram o efeito do uso do composto C3007 no tratamento de larvas de camar\u00e3o (<em>L. vannamei<\/em>) infectadas pelo v\u00edrus da mancha branca.<\/p><p>Neste estudo, as larvas de <em>L. vannamei <\/em>(comprimento total: 0,5 \u00b1 0,04 cm; peso corporal: 4,2 \u00b1 0,4 mg) foram mantidas em placa de cultura celular (6 po\u00e7os) contendo \u00e1gua marinha esterilizada (28 \u00baC), e foram infectadas por imers\u00e3o com o WSSV (1,6 x 105 c\u00f3pias virais\/\u03bcL) e expostas ao C3007 em dilui\u00e7\u00f5es de at\u00e9 10 mg\/L por 72 horas. No grupo controle negativo foi utilizado 0,2 mg\/L de DMSO (Dimetilsulf\u00f3xido).<\/p><p>Os resultados mostraram que quando o WSSV foi co-incubado com o composto C3007, as taxas de sobreviv\u00eancia das larvas de <em>L. vannamei <\/em>aumentaram de acordo com o aumento da dose de C3007 (Figura 1A). Al\u00e9m disso, o C3007 tamb\u00e9m reduziu significativamente a carga viral de WSSV (Figura 1B). A melhor dose de C3007 testada nesta etapa para suprimir a replica\u00e7\u00e3o do WSSV e aumentar a sobreviv\u00eancia dos camar\u00f5es foi de 10 mg\/L.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/section>\n\t\t\t\t<section class=\"elementor-section elementor-top-section elementor-element elementor-element-22e4ec1 elementor-section-boxed elementor-section-height-default elementor-section-height-default exad-glass-effect-no exad-sticky-section-no\" data-id=\"22e4ec1\" data-element_type=\"section\">\n\t\t\t\t\t\t<div class=\"elementor-container elementor-column-gap-default\">\n\t\t\t\t\t<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-6a215b1 exad-glass-effect-no exad-sticky-section-no\" data-id=\"6a215b1\" data-element_type=\"column\">\n\t\t\t<div class=\"elementor-widget-wrap elementor-element-populated\">\n\t\t\t\t\t\t<div class=\"elementor-element elementor-element-05a19c9 exad-sticky-section-no exad-glass-effect-no elementor-widget elementor-widget-image\" data-id=\"05a19c9\" data-element_type=\"widget\" data-widget_type=\"image.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<a href=\"https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_1_FONTE_-_Liu_et_al_2021.jpg\" data-elementor-open-lightbox=\"yes\" data-elementor-lightbox-title=\"Figura_1_(FONTE_-_Liu_et_al_2021)\" data-e-action-hash=\"#elementor-action%3Aaction%3Dlightbox%26settings%3DeyJpZCI6MTE5MzEsInVybCI6Imh0dHBzOlwvXC9naWEub3JnLmJyXC9wb3J0YWxcL3dwLWNvbnRlbnRcL3VwbG9hZHNcLzIwMjFcLzA0XC9GaWd1cmFfMV9GT05URV8tX0xpdV9ldF9hbF8yMDIxLmpwZyJ9\">\n\t\t\t\t\t\t\t<img decoding=\"async\" width=\"1024\" height=\"596\" src=\"https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_1_FONTE_-_Liu_et_al_2021-1024x596.jpg\" class=\"attachment-large size-large wp-image-11931\" alt=\"\" srcset=\"https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_1_FONTE_-_Liu_et_al_2021-1024x596.jpg 1024w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_1_FONTE_-_Liu_et_al_2021-300x175.jpg 300w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_1_FONTE_-_Liu_et_al_2021-768x447.jpg 768w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_1_FONTE_-_Liu_et_al_2021-440x256.jpg 440w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_1_FONTE_-_Liu_et_al_2021-627x365.jpg 627w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_1_FONTE_-_Liu_et_al_2021-750x437.jpg 750w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_1_FONTE_-_Liu_et_al_2021.jpg 1080w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/>\t\t\t\t\t\t\t\t<\/a>\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/section>\n\t\t\t\t<section class=\"elementor-section elementor-top-section elementor-element elementor-element-38fc844 elementor-section-boxed elementor-section-height-default elementor-section-height-default exad-glass-effect-no exad-sticky-section-no\" data-id=\"38fc844\" data-element_type=\"section\">\n\t\t\t\t\t\t<div class=\"elementor-container elementor-column-gap-default\">\n\t\t\t\t\t<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-7062052 exad-glass-effect-no exad-sticky-section-no\" data-id=\"7062052\" data-element_type=\"column\">\n\t\t\t<div class=\"elementor-widget-wrap elementor-element-populated\">\n\t\t\t\t\t\t<div class=\"elementor-element elementor-element-7a26646 exad-sticky-section-no exad-glass-effect-no elementor-widget elementor-widget-text-editor\" data-id=\"7a26646\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<h6>Figura 1. (2021) mostraram que o uso de C3007 na \u00e1gua de cultivo dos camar\u00f5es diminuiu a replica\u00e7\u00e3o de WSSV e aumentou a sobreviv\u00eancia dos camar\u00f5es infectados. No entanto, os autores observaram que C3007 sofreu uma degrada\u00e7\u00e3o significativa ap\u00f3s 48 e 72 horas na \u00e1gua de cultivo, que resultou no aumento da taxa de mortalidade dos animais infectados por WSSV mesmo expostos ao C3007 (Figura 3A).<\/p><p>Uma vez que a degrada\u00e7\u00e3o foi a principal limita\u00e7\u00e3o do uso do composto na carcinicultura, os pesquisadores testaram a imers\u00e3o cont\u00ednua de novas doses de C3007 para fornecer uma maior prote\u00e7\u00e3o \u00e0s larvas de camar\u00e3o. Na etapa de imers\u00e3o cont\u00ednua, os camar\u00f5es foram pr\u00e9-incubados com WSSV (1,6 x 105 c\u00f3pias virais\/\u03bcL) por 24 horas e depois foram transferidos para novos po\u00e7os com 10 mg\/L de C3007 (Figura 2). A cada 24 h, a cumarina foi adicionada e atualizada sucessivamente durante tr\u00eas dias.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/section>\n\t\t\t\t<section class=\"elementor-section elementor-top-section elementor-element elementor-element-c98ca93 elementor-section-boxed elementor-section-height-default elementor-section-height-default exad-glass-effect-no exad-sticky-section-no\" data-id=\"c98ca93\" data-element_type=\"section\">\n\t\t\t\t\t\t<div class=\"elementor-container elementor-column-gap-default\">\n\t\t\t\t\t<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-8693adc exad-glass-effect-no exad-sticky-section-no\" data-id=\"8693adc\" data-element_type=\"column\">\n\t\t\t<div class=\"elementor-widget-wrap elementor-element-populated\">\n\t\t\t\t\t\t<div class=\"elementor-element elementor-element-db0dd12 exad-sticky-section-no exad-glass-effect-no elementor-widget elementor-widget-image\" data-id=\"db0dd12\" data-element_type=\"widget\" data-widget_type=\"image.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<a href=\"https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_2_FONTE_-_Liu_et_al_2021.jpg\" data-elementor-open-lightbox=\"yes\" data-elementor-lightbox-title=\"Figura_2_(FONTE_-_Liu_et_al_2021)\" data-e-action-hash=\"#elementor-action%3Aaction%3Dlightbox%26settings%3DeyJpZCI6MTE5MzIsInVybCI6Imh0dHBzOlwvXC9naWEub3JnLmJyXC9wb3J0YWxcL3dwLWNvbnRlbnRcL3VwbG9hZHNcLzIwMjFcLzA0XC9GaWd1cmFfMl9GT05URV8tX0xpdV9ldF9hbF8yMDIxLmpwZyJ9\">\n\t\t\t\t\t\t\t<img decoding=\"async\" width=\"844\" height=\"292\" src=\"https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_2_FONTE_-_Liu_et_al_2021.jpg\" class=\"attachment-large size-large wp-image-11932\" alt=\"\" srcset=\"https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_2_FONTE_-_Liu_et_al_2021.jpg 844w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_2_FONTE_-_Liu_et_al_2021-300x104.jpg 300w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_2_FONTE_-_Liu_et_al_2021-768x266.jpg 768w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_2_FONTE_-_Liu_et_al_2021-440x152.jpg 440w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_2_FONTE_-_Liu_et_al_2021-627x217.jpg 627w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_2_FONTE_-_Liu_et_al_2021-750x259.jpg 750w\" sizes=\"(max-width: 844px) 100vw, 844px\" \/>\t\t\t\t\t\t\t\t<\/a>\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/section>\n\t\t\t\t<section class=\"elementor-section elementor-top-section elementor-element elementor-element-c89b4ad elementor-section-boxed elementor-section-height-default elementor-section-height-default exad-glass-effect-no exad-sticky-section-no\" data-id=\"c89b4ad\" data-element_type=\"section\">\n\t\t\t\t\t\t<div class=\"elementor-container elementor-column-gap-default\">\n\t\t\t\t\t<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-87ca164 exad-glass-effect-no exad-sticky-section-no\" data-id=\"87ca164\" data-element_type=\"column\">\n\t\t\t<div class=\"elementor-widget-wrap elementor-element-populated\">\n\t\t\t\t\t\t<div class=\"elementor-element elementor-element-7e3ba06 exad-sticky-section-no exad-glass-effect-no elementor-widget elementor-widget-text-editor\" data-id=\"7e3ba06\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<h6>Figura 2. Al\u00e9m disso, a renova\u00e7\u00e3o da dose de C3007 suprimiu a replica\u00e7\u00e3o de WSSV ao longo de todo o per\u00edodo testado.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/section>\n\t\t\t\t<section class=\"elementor-section elementor-top-section elementor-element elementor-element-8cd6a6e elementor-section-boxed elementor-section-height-default elementor-section-height-default exad-glass-effect-no exad-sticky-section-no\" data-id=\"8cd6a6e\" data-element_type=\"section\">\n\t\t\t\t\t\t<div class=\"elementor-container elementor-column-gap-default\">\n\t\t\t\t\t<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-7ef82b1 exad-glass-effect-no exad-sticky-section-no\" data-id=\"7ef82b1\" data-element_type=\"column\">\n\t\t\t<div class=\"elementor-widget-wrap elementor-element-populated\">\n\t\t\t\t\t\t<div class=\"elementor-element elementor-element-1bff77d exad-sticky-section-no exad-glass-effect-no elementor-widget elementor-widget-image\" data-id=\"1bff77d\" data-element_type=\"widget\" data-widget_type=\"image.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<a href=\"https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_3_FONTE_-_Liu_et_al_2021.jpg\" data-elementor-open-lightbox=\"yes\" data-elementor-lightbox-title=\"Figura_3_(FONTE_-_Liu_et_al_2021)\" data-e-action-hash=\"#elementor-action%3Aaction%3Dlightbox%26settings%3DeyJpZCI6MTE5MzAsInVybCI6Imh0dHBzOlwvXC9naWEub3JnLmJyXC9wb3J0YWxcL3dwLWNvbnRlbnRcL3VwbG9hZHNcLzIwMjFcLzA0XC9GaWd1cmFfM19GT05URV8tX0xpdV9ldF9hbF8yMDIxLmpwZyJ9\">\n\t\t\t\t\t\t\t<img loading=\"lazy\" decoding=\"async\" width=\"1024\" height=\"362\" src=\"https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_3_FONTE_-_Liu_et_al_2021-1024x362.jpg\" class=\"attachment-large size-large wp-image-11930\" alt=\"\" srcset=\"https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_3_FONTE_-_Liu_et_al_2021-1024x362.jpg 1024w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_3_FONTE_-_Liu_et_al_2021-300x106.jpg 300w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_3_FONTE_-_Liu_et_al_2021-768x271.jpg 768w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_3_FONTE_-_Liu_et_al_2021-440x156.jpg 440w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_3_FONTE_-_Liu_et_al_2021-627x222.jpg 627w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_3_FONTE_-_Liu_et_al_2021-750x265.jpg 750w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_3_FONTE_-_Liu_et_al_2021-1140x403.jpg 1140w, https:\/\/gia.org.br\/portal\/wp-content\/uploads\/2021\/04\/Figura_3_FONTE_-_Liu_et_al_2021.jpg 1245w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/>\t\t\t\t\t\t\t\t<\/a>\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/section>\n\t\t\t\t<section class=\"elementor-section elementor-top-section elementor-element elementor-element-5da8d8e elementor-section-boxed elementor-section-height-default elementor-section-height-default exad-glass-effect-no exad-sticky-section-no\" data-id=\"5da8d8e\" data-element_type=\"section\">\n\t\t\t\t\t\t<div class=\"elementor-container elementor-column-gap-default\">\n\t\t\t\t\t<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-e8eb945 exad-glass-effect-no exad-sticky-section-no\" data-id=\"e8eb945\" data-element_type=\"column\">\n\t\t\t<div class=\"elementor-widget-wrap elementor-element-populated\">\n\t\t\t\t\t\t<div class=\"elementor-element elementor-element-f395228 exad-sticky-section-no exad-glass-effect-no elementor-widget elementor-widget-text-editor\" data-id=\"f395228\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<h6>Figura 3. Os resultados de Liu et al. (2021) s\u00e3o muito empolgantes, pois mostram que o C3007 pode ser usado como um potencial agente para tratar e prevenir a infec\u00e7\u00e3o por WSSV na carcinicultura.
